Five people have been charged with firearms offences after police executed a search warrant Monday at a Bradford residence.
South Simcoe Police Service officers, along with the Barrie Police Service Emergency Response Unit, executed a warrant at a home in the area of Langford Boulevard and Holland Street West.
Police arrested four adults and one youth and charged them with numerous firearms-related offences.
Charged are Victoria Beer, 22, of Brooklin, Brayden Fletcher, 21, of Newmarket, Colby Maisine, 22, of Bradford, Raymond Thorne, 35, of Bradford, and a 14-year-old girl from Bradford who cannot be identified due to the Youth Criminal Justice Act.
Police seized a Glock .40-calibre handgun with three overcapacity magazines and a Norinco M305 semi-automatic .308 rifle with an overcapacity magazine, as well as a quantity of ammunition.
Three of the accused were held for bail hearings.
